AITFL: anterior inferior tibiofibular ligament; PITFL: posterior inferior tibiofibular ligament; IOM: interosseous membrane; MRI: magnetic resonance imaging. * AITFL tenderness and dorsiflexion-external rotation test are sensitive signs of injury; single-leg hop failure and positive squeeze test are specific signs of injury. ¶ If skilled ultrasound assessment is not available, management options include:
Immobilization with serial reassessment
Referral to orthopedic surgery
MRI
